Frequently Asked Questions about Ford
How much are Studio apartments in Ford?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Ford with rent ranges from $730 to $1,326 with an average price of $947.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Ford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Ford ranges from $840 to $1,960 with an average monthly rent of $1,253.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Ford c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Ford range from $799 to $2,590.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,551.
How expensive are Ford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 11 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Ford on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,299 to $3,309 - averaging $1,946 for the location.
